What Is A Whale In Poker

What is a whale in poker – In the realm of poker, the term “whale” holds a captivating significance, referring to players who possess substantial financial resources and are willing to wager significant sums. Understanding what constitutes a whale in poker is crucial for both aspiring and seasoned players alike, as it provides insights into their motivations, playing styles, and potential impact on the game.

Whales in poker come in various forms, ranging from recreational players seeking entertainment to professional players and high-rollers driven by the pursuit of large winnings. Their presence at the poker table can significantly alter the dynamics of the game, creating both opportunities and challenges for other players.

In the realm of poker, a “whale” refers to a player who exhibits excessive gambling behavior, often characterized by high stakes and reckless play. The term originated in the 19th century, where it was used to describe wealthy individuals who wagered large sums of money on games of chance.

In poker, whales are typically identified by their willingness to bet significant amounts, even when their hands are weak or marginal.

Whales play a crucial role in the poker ecosystem. They provide a source of liquidity for the games, allowing other players to compete for large pots. However, their unpredictable behavior can also create significant swings in the game’s dynamics.

Identifying Whales

What is a whale in poker

Recognizing whales at the poker table requires keen observation and an understanding of their behavioral patterns:

  • Excessive Betting:Whales are known for making large bets, even when their hands are weak or marginal.
  • Loose Play:Whales tend to play more hands than skilled players, often calling or raising with questionable holdings.
  • Emotional Play:Whales may exhibit emotional outbursts, such as anger or frustration, when they lose pots.
  • Limited Experience:Whales often have limited poker experience and may make mistakes that more experienced players would avoid.

Exploiting Whales

Skilled poker players can employ various strategies to exploit whales:

  • Bluffing:Whales are more likely to call bluffs, making it a profitable strategy against them.
  • Value Betting:When whales have strong hands, skilled players can extract maximum value by betting aggressively.
  • Position Play:Whales often play out of position, which can be exploited by skilled players who can gain positional advantage.

However, it’s important to note that exploiting whales can also be risky, as they can sometimes win big pots due to their unpredictable behavior.

FAQ Guide: What Is A Whale In Poker

What are the common motivations of whales in poker?

Whales in poker are often motivated by a combination of factors, including the thrill of competition, the pursuit of financial gain, and the desire for social interaction.

How can I identify a whale at the poker table?

Observing betting patterns, table dynamics, and general demeanor can provide clues about whether a player is a potential whale. Whales tend to bet aggressively, play loosely, and exhibit limited understanding of poker strategy.

Is it ethical to exploit whales in poker?

While exploiting whales can be a legitimate strategy in poker, it’s important to approach it with caution and respect. Unethical or predatory behavior can damage the integrity of the game and create a negative environment for all players.
